### Manual

#### Requirements

Make sure you have the latest versions of **Docker** and **Docker Compose** installed on your machine.

- [How install docker](https://docs.docker.com/engine/install/)
- [How install docker compose](https://docs.docker.com/compose/install/)

Clone this repository or copy the files from this repository into a new folder.

Make sure to [add your user to the `docker` group](https://docs.docker.com/install/linux/linux-postinstall/#manage-docker-as-a-non-root-user).

#### Configuration

download with

```
git clone https://github.com/damalis/full-stack-proxy-nginx-grav-for-everyone-with-docker-compose.git
```

Open a terminal and `cd` to the folder in which `docker-compose.yml` is saved and run:

```
cd full-stack-proxy-nginx-grav-for-everyone-with-docker-compose
```

Copy the example environment into `.env`

```
cp env.example .env
```

Edit the `.env` file to change values of

|```LOCAL_TIMEZONE```|```DOMAIN_NAME```|```DIRECTORY_PATH```|```LETSENCRYPT_EMAIL```|```SSL_SNIPPET```|


Variable
Value


LOCAL_TIMEZONE
to see local timezones


DIRECTORY_PATH
pwd at command line


SSL_SNIPPET
localhost
echo 'Generated Self-signed SSL Certificate at localhost'


remotehost
certbot certonly --webroot --webroot-path /tmp/acme-challenge --rsa-key-size 4096 --non-interactive --agree-tos --no-eff-email --force-renewal --email ${LETSENCRYPT_EMAIL} -d ${DOMAIN_NAME} -d www.${DOMAIN_NAME}

#### Installation

Firstly: will create external volume

```
docker volume create --driver local --opt type=none --opt device=${PWD}/certbot --opt o=bind certbot-etc
```

Localhost ssl: Generate Self-signed SSL Certificate with guide [mkcert repository](https://github.com/FiloSottile/mkcert).

```
docker compose up -d
```

then reloading for proxy ssl configuration

```
docker container restart proxy
```

The containers are now built and running. You should be able to access the Grav installation with the configured IP in the browser address. `https://example.com`.

For convenience you may add a new entry into your hosts file.

#### Here’s a quick reference of commonly used Docker Compose commands

```
docker ps -a # Lists all containers managed by the compose file
```

```
docker compose start # Starts previously stopped containers
```

```
docker compose stop # Stops all running containers
```

```
docker compose down # Stops and removes containers, networks, etc.
```

```
docker compose down -v # Add --volumes to remove volumes explicitly
```

```
docker rm -f $(docker ps -a -q) # Removes portainer and the other containers
```

```
docker volume rm $(docker volume ls -q) # Removes all volumes
```

```
docker network prune # Remove all unused networks
```

```
docker system prune # Removes unused data (containers, networks, images, and optionally volumes)
```

```
docker system prune -a # Removes all unused images, not just dangling ones
```

```
docker rmi $(docker image ls -q) # Removes portainer and the other images
```

```
docker container logs container_name_or_id # Shows logs from all services
```

#### Database

Because Grav is a flat-file based CMS, meaning no database underpins it, the folder structure of your site is very important.
At the top level of your Grav installation the folder structure looks like:

```
/assets
/backup
/bin
/cache
/images
/logs
/system
/tmp
/vendor
/user
```

[https://learn.getgrav.org/17/basics/folder-structure](https://learn.getgrav.org/17/basics/folder-structure)

#### Redis

These options should go under the cache: group in your ```./grav/user/config/system.yaml```:

```
cache:
...
redis:
server: redis
port: 6379
```

[https://learn.getgrav.org/17/advanced/performance-and-caching#redis-specific-options](https://learn.getgrav.org/17/advanced/performance-and-caching#redis-specific-options)

#### backup

This will back up the all files and folders in html volumes, once per day, and write it to ```./backups``` with a filename like backup-2023-01-01T10-18-00.tar.gz

##### can run on a custom cron schedule

```BACKUP_CRON_EXPRESSION: '20 01 * * *'``` the UTC timezone.
